Water Damage Restoration: What You Need to Know

Water damage restoration is a critical process that involves removing standing water, drying the affected area, and restoring your property to its pre-damage condition. In the 98064 area, water damage can be particularly challenging due to the region’s high water table and aging infrastructure.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can likely handle small leaks on your own, but be sure to clean and disinfect the area thoroughly.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water in a basement can be a serious health risk and need specialized equipment to remove.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Wet drywall can harbor mold and need specialized drying equipment to restore.
Leaky roof with water damage No Yes A leaky roof can cause extensive water damage and need specialized equipment to repair.
Small flood in a single room Yes No You can likely handle small floods in a single room on your own, but be sure to clean and disinfect the area thoroughly.
Catastrophic flood with Category 3 damage No Yes Catastrophic floods need spec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.

While DIY water damage restoration can be tempting, it’s essential to consider the risks and potential consequences. Water damage can be a serious health risk, and improper handling can lead to further damage and costly repairs. Water Damage Restoration Cost In The 98064 Area

The cost of water damage restoration in the 98064 area can vary widely depending on the severity and scope of the damage. Our team will work closely with you to provide a detailed estimate and ensure that you’re aware of all costs involved. Here’s a general breakdown of typical price ranges for various aspects of water damage restoration: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of standing water,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the situation.
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the type of materials involved, and the complexity of the drying process.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the situation.
Sewage Cleanup $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of sewage involved,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the situation.
Basement Flood Recovery $2,000 – $10,000 The size of the affected area, the type of materials involved, and the complexity of the situation.
Mold Remediation $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the type of mold involved, and the complexity of the situation.
